Meeting notes, Tumblebox security review prep: the laundry-locker access flow now issues single-use unlock codes valid for 10 minutes, replacing the static PINs. Codes are generated server-side and never logged in plaintext. Open question: rate limiting on the unlock endpoint is still per-device, not per-account. Follow-ups on the flow go to the owner named below.

signatory, yahog-badug: Quenix Ulaael

TICKET-2087: Connection failures when the Crumwell storefront evaluates the 2 p.m. order cutoff. The cutoff check queries the bakery schedule table directly, and the pool exhausts under lunch traffic, so late orders slip through. Short-term fix: raise the pool size and add a retry. To reproduce locally, point your client at the following.

database URL for kahif-fahaf: redis://eliax_svc:yN@db-bcc9.ordinhq.internal:5432/aldok

Handover: Static-Analysis Baseline (for weekly eng sync)

Mira, I regenerated the Lintrock baseline for the Pellwave repo after the parser upgrade; 214 legacy findings are now suppressed in baseline.yml, none new. Please don't re-run the generator until the quarantine branch merges, or the diff will churn. The baseline vault needs unlocking before CI can verify signatures, and the passphrase for that vault is below.

strongbox words: oliael-gilax-lamael

Context: Ardenfell line margins slipped three points over two quarters. Drivers: input steel costs, aggressive discounting at the Westmoor branch, and a stale price book. Proposal: uplift list prices four percent, tighten discount authority to regional level, sunset the two lowest-margin SKUs. Risk: volume loss at Halverton accounts, estimated under two percent. Decision requested at Thursday's review. Modelling assumptions are in the appendix pack. The commercial reasoning leadership wants kept close is noted directly below.

board note of tajop-yajof: The finance team signed off on a budget of $77.6 million for Project Pramir.